According to Trends in Hospital System Affiliation, 2007-2016, 56.1% of all nonmetropolitan hospitals are affiliated with healthcare systems in 2016, up from 45.6% in 2007. WebBy Licensed Bed Size: Typically hospitals are grouped according to their number of licensed beds into one of the following categories: 6-24 beds, 25-49 beds, 50-99 beds, 100-199 beds, 200-299 beds, 300-399 beds, 400-499 beds and over 500 beds. Types of Patient Services Offered: Hospitals are classified as either community or general hospitals ...
